What are noble gases?

Noble gases refer to the chemical elements in periodic table’s group 18.

The noble gases are most stable because of the maximum number of valence electrons in their outermost shell. And that is why they rarely react with other elements as they are already stable.

Chemical properties of Noble Gases

As compared to the other elements on the periodic table, noble gases are inert and highly unreactive.

Uses of Noble gases

  • Helium

Helium is utilized as a lifting gas in airships and party balloons.

  • It’s non-flammable, so it cannot be set on fire.
  • It’s less dense than air do the airships and balloons rise
  • Argon

Argon is often utilized as a shielding gas while welding the metal pieces together.

  • It is denser than air, so it prevents the air from getting into the metal
  • It’s inert so that hot metal cannot spoil the weld and oxidize it.

So why are noble gases unreactive?

Noble gases are so unreactive because of the number of electrons present in the outermost shell of their atoms. And as their outer shell is full, indicating it is complicated for them to take or give electrons.

As the noble gases enclose an entire valence shell of electrons and due to this configuration, they are

  • Difficult to oxidize as the valence electrons are firmly held by nuclear charge.
  • Difficult to diminish as the electrons must enter the next valence shell.

Understanding with explanation!

Noble gases’ outer shell of the valence electrons is generally considered full, giving them a slight tendency to participate in chemical reactions.

The boiling and melting points for a noble gas are close together, differing by less than 18 degrees Fahrenheit or 10 degrees Celsius, including the liquids over a smaller temperature range.

The noble gases generally show significantly lower chemical reactivity, and as an outcome, only a few hundred noble gases compounds are formed.

Neutral compounds in which neon and helium are included in the chemical bonding have not been formed. On the contrary, the krypton, argon, and xenon show minor reactivity only.
